The Château de la Napoule, a captivating castle in Mandelieu-la-Napoule, offers a unique blend of medieval history and 20th-century artistic vision. Originally a 14th-century fortress, it was transformed in the early 1900s by American artists Henry and Marie Clews into a whimsical and inspiring space. Today, it houses the La Napoule Art Foundation, hosting artist residencies, exhibitions, and events. Visitors can explore the castle's museum, showcasing the Clews' sculptures and artwork, and wander through the remarkable gardens, a classified 'Jardin Remarquable' filled with sculptures and stunning Mediterranean views. Getting There
-
Public Transport
From Cannes, take the TER regional train to La Napoule station. The Château de la Napoule is directly across the street from the station. A single TER train ticket from Cannes to La Napoule costs approximately €3-5. Alternatively, take Palm Bus line 22 from Cannes (Gare SNCF) to the 'Port de La Napoule' stop, which is a short walk to the Château. A single bus ticket costs €1.50.
-
Driving
If driving, take the A8 motorway to exit 40 'Mandelieu Centre'. Follow signs for Mandelieu-la-Napoule and then for the Château de la Napoule. Note that the Château does not have private parking. Public parking is available at Parking St Fainéant (50 spaces) and Parking Soustelle (40 spaces) nearby, as well as some street parking along Avenue Henry Clews. Parking fees typically range from €2-3 per hour.
-
Taxi/Ride-Share
A taxi or ride-share from Cannes to the Château de la Napoule will cost approximately €20-30, depending on traffic and the time of day.
